A new report shows that buying PlayStation games on disc is usually much cheaper than buying them digitally from the PlayStation Store.
The price comparison looked at several PlayStation games and found that physical copies are often the cheaper option.
In some cases, disc versions were up to 90% cheaper than the digital version, especially after a game had been out for a while.
